一种具有自定义功能的管网系统性能仿真平台初探  被引量:1

Study on Pipenet System Performance Simulation Platform with Custom Function

摘  要:管网系统在能源、化工、冶金等行业都有着广泛的应用,而其性能仿真研究却面临着通用性和专业性矛盾的问题,因此,文章提出了以Matlab/Simulink工具为平台来解决矛盾的思路。借助于Matlab/Simulink可以自定义能够满足特殊需求的专业元器件模型库,并搭建不同的系统模型,最后再借助于循环求解器进行求解。作为这种思路的初步探索,文章首先设计了两类单管路仿真模型,介绍了串、并、混联管路仿真模型的搭建方法,选取了文献中的两个复杂管网系统作为算例,对其进行了建模与求解,结果证明采用该思路进行管网系统性能仿真研究的可行性与正确性。该研究为今后建立具有通用性和灵活性、并同时能适应各种专业特殊需求的自定义功能的仿真平台打下基础。Pipenet system has a wide range of applications in energy,chemical,metallurgical and other industries,but its performance simulation study is facing with a dilemma about the versatility and professiona-lity.Therefore,this paper presents a new idea to resolve this conflict by taking the Matlab / Simulink as a tool,and conducts a preliminary exploration.The professional component model library can be customized to meet the special needs by means of Matlab / Simulink,and different system models can be built and finally solved with loop solver.As a preliminary exploration of this idea,this paper designs two single-line simulation models and introduces the method to build series,parallel and series-parallel simulation models first.Then,two complex pipenet systems are selected from other papers to be modeled and simulated as the computation examples.Results show the feasibility and correctness of the idea,and lay the foundation for the future simulation platform,which should have the features of versatility and flexibility as well as the custom function being adapted to the special professional needs.
